Southern State of Mind

I consider myself to be a very lucky girl.  I have a great family, wonderful friends, good health and I just happen to live in a pretty awesome town!  There are so many amazing places to visit right in our own backyard and I have yet to be disappointed.  This past weekend we attended "Dogtoberfest" on Kiawah Island.  Dogtoberfest is a wine/beer tasting event that benefits animal rescue and features samplings, meet and greets, adoption info and much more.  I was really nervous about having Aiden out in a crowd of people all day, mainly because he is 1 but he thinks he's 10.  The boy has never met a stranger and he enjoys the freedom that comes with learning to walk.  We spent several hours just walking around, petting dogs, dancing to music and of course Momma sampled some wine!  A nice lady noticed that Aiden had his eye on her balloons and despite my fear of him chewing on them I let her make Aiden's day and we tied the balloons to his jeans.  Needless to say Aiden spent most of the day playing with those 2 ballons and he was the envy of every child there!  After the tasting, as we were headed to dinner, we made a quick detour because we absolutely had to take advantage of the beautiful scenery on Kiawah Island!  Our impromptu photoshoot was a blast and resulted in some adorable photos...I think the balloons were the perfect touch!  We spent the whole day on Kiawah and on the way home we were already talking about how there just wasn't enough time to see everything...don't worry Kiawah, we will be back!
